Case study
How do you create buzz around a breakthrough? That was the challenge from Philips. Their Vital Signs Camera enables continuous, contactless monitoring in general care wards. A powerful innovation—but awareness in Japan was still low. Philips wanted to spark interest, start conversations, and introduce the tech to healthcare professionals in a compelling way.
